Food allergy symptoms can be different for adults and children. If you notice any changes in your in your child’s body or behavior after eating such as dizziness, stomach pain, swelling or itching of the lips, face or tongue and wheezing, they are probably having an allergic reaction to the food they just ingested. Some of these symptoms can be severe and cause a life threatening situation. Your child will need to be seen by a doctor immediately. If they are unable to find the cause of this reaction, they will run some Food Allergy Testing in Petal, MS to find out exactly what caused the reaction. Testing can be done by a physical examination, skin test or blood test. This will determine exactly what they are allergic to which can be one of many food items like peanuts, soybeans, wheat or milk.

Once your child has been diagnosed this will be part of their health history and will need to be provided to all health care facilities as well as schools, daycare’s and any other place that your child may go. Their allergies may need to be controlled by an injected medication if they shall come into contact with the cause of their reaction.

For adults who have allergies to certain foods, their symptoms can include itchy skin, tightening in the throat, difficulty breathing and swollen eyes. If they are unaware of this issue, they will also need to go through Asthma & Allergy Clinic to determine the cause of their reaction, which can be brought on by fish, shrimp, clams, fruits and vegetables. If their allergies are severe enough they will also be required to carry an injected medication.
